Summary:
Sets up and operates automatic and semi-automatic numerically controlled machines according to open positions to cut, burn, shape, form, weld and mill work parts to specifications by performing the following duties.
Essential Functions:
To perform this job successfully, an individual must be able to perform each essential duty satisfactorily. The requirements listed below are representative of the knowledge, skill, and/or ability required.
- Follow all PSI rules and regulations
- Review setup sheet, drawing and specifications to determine setup procedure and dimensions of finished workpiece
- Align, position, secure and fit parts and panels at machine according to setup instructions
- Inspect, maintain and operate machines according to set procedures
- Inspect, perform necessary repairs and report all quality issues to supervisor
- Maintain written log of daily operations as required
- Maintain consumable on hand inventory as required
- Measure and inspect workpiece for conformance to specifications and standers as required
- Notifies supervisor of all machine discrepancies, issues and machine malfunctions
- Adjusts machine control parameters according to specifications when automatic programing is faulty or machine malfunctions
- Maintains machinery, equipment and a safe/clean work environment
- Perform other related duties as required and assigned
